A traffic collision involving two vehicles occurred today on Interstate 5 North near the Fresno-Coalinga Road on-ramp in Coalinga, CA. The incident was reported at approximately 5:22 PM, with a Toyota Camry and an unknown vehicle involved in the crash.
Emergency services responded quickly to manage traffic and secure the scene, resulting in lane closures that caused significant delays for motorists during the evening rush hour. The situation was further complicated by reports of individuals involved in a physical altercation at the scene, prompting additional emergency response measures.
By 6:00 PM, emergency personnel had taken control of the situation, allowing for the gradual reopening of lanes. The California Highway Patrol worked diligently to clear the incident and restore normal traffic flow. As a result, drivers experienced congestion in the area, and residual delays may continue even after the lanes are reopened.
